Warning Signs You Need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al

Don’t ignore these warning signs! Catching Refrigerator Water Line Leaks early can save you thousands in damages and prevent bigger problems. Don’t wait until it’s too late.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ty smell can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a musty odor in your home,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ent further damage. Don’t let a small leak turn into a big problem.

Visible Water Damage

Water stains, warping, or buckling of flooring or walls can be a clear indication of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. Don’t ignore these signs! Contact our team immediately to schedule a free estimate. Don’t wait until it’s too late.

Sudden Increase in Water Bills

A sudden increase in your water bills can show a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. If you notice an unexpected spike in your water usage,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ent further damage. Don’t let a small leak turn into a big problem.

Noticing Leaks Under Appliances

Leaks under appliances, such as refrigerators or dishwashers, can be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. Don’t ignore these signs! Contact our team immediately to schedule a free estimate. Don’t wait until it’s too late.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. If you notice any warping or buckling, it’s essential to investigate further to prevent further damage. Don’t let a small leak turn into a big problem.

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al Cost In Edwardsville, PA

Prices for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al can vary based on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Edwardsville, PA. These estimates are just that, estimates. The actual cost may be higher or lower, depending on the specifics of your situation. Get a free estimate today.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and local conditions.
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and local conditions.
Cleaning and Disinfection $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and local conditions.
Restoration and Repairs $1,000 – $5,000 Type of repairs needed,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Equipment Rental $100 – $500 Type and duration of equipment rental, size of affected area.
Travel Fees $50 – $200 Distance traveled, time spent on site, and local conditions.
